30 Second Briefing
Modular bitumen storage systems from TEC Container Solutions are being adopted across Australian and New Zealand asphalt plants to handle speciality binders such as crumb rubber and polymer modified bitumen. The containerised tanks are supplied as plug‑and‑play units with integrated heating, agitation and level control, allowing rapid deployment on brownfield plant upgrades and new greenfield sites without major civil works. For pavement engineers, this supports more consistent binder temperature control and segregation management, enabling wider use of high‑performance surfacing mixes.
